Russian MoD: NATO arms depot destroyed in western Ukraine

Moscow says its forces destroyed a depot containing arms supplied by NATO in the Lvov region.

    The arms depot was destroyed using high-precision long-range Kalibr missiles.

As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ky pushed his Western allies to ramp up arms deliveries to Ukraine, Russia announced Wednesday that its forces destroyed an arms depot for NATO weapons in Western Ukraine.

A statement released by the Russian Defense Ministry announced that high-precision long-range Kalibr missiles were used to destroy "an ammunition depot of foreign weapons transferred to Ukraine by NATO countries, including 155-mm M777 howitzers" in the Lvov region in western Ukraine.

Kiev stated on Tuesday that it received only 10% of the weapons it requested from the West. Meanwhile, Russia's forces have concentrated their firepower on the industrial hub of Severodonetsk.

Medvedev: Ukraine may not exist in two years

Earlier on Wednesday, Russia's former President Dmitry Medvedev, commented on a report that Ukraine is looking to receive LNG under a lend-lease agreement for delivery in two years.

"I saw a report that Ukraine wants to receive LNG (liquified natural gas) under a lend-lease agreement from its overseas masters with payment for delivery in two years," Medvedev, who is now deputy head of the Security Council, wrote on Telegram.

"And who said that in two yeas Ukraine will even exist on the world map?" he added.
